About this Race

The Mountains 2 Beach Marathon is one of the fastest courses in the United States, a net-downhill point-to-point route from Ojai down to the Ventura coast in Southern California, largely on a smooth bike path. The consistent gentle descent and forgiving terrain make it a renowned Boston-qualifying and personal-best machine. Held in April, it typically offers cool morning conditions before the beachside finish. The scenery flows from mountains to ocean, with the descent doing much of the work. It suits the time-focused runner above almost all else, rewarding those chasing a qualifier on one of the country's quickest courses.

Course Insight

Mountains 2 Beach is a net-downhill April course from the hills toward the coast, fast and famously friendly to Boston qualifiers, finishing near the beach. The descent is a gift and a trap, since the early drop can shred quads if you take it greedily. Pace the downhill gently and let it work for you rather than against you. Spring conditions are usually pleasant. Run the descents under control and the seaside finish is a fast, happy reward.

Pro tip: Take the net downhill gently rather than greedily, and let it work for you toward a fast, BQ-friendly finish.

Race History

The Mountains 2 Beach Marathon was established in 2013 and rapidly earned a reputation as one of the fastest courses in the United States, a net-downhill point-to-point route from Ojai to the Ventura coast. Its consistent descent on smooth bike paths made it a renowned Boston-qualifying machine. From its founding it drew time-focused runners chasing qualifiers. Held each April, it remains a premier destination for fast times.

Plan Your Trip

Everything you need to know to get there, get settled, and get to the start line.

Nearest airport(s)
Los Angeles International (LAX), Santa Barbara (SBA) & Hollywood Burbank (BUR)
Best area to stay
Downtown Ventura for proximity to the beach finish, Ojai for charming stays near the start, and the Ventura coast for seaside options.
Getting to the start
It's point-to-point downhill from Ojai to Ventura; take the official shuttle from the Ventura finish area up to the Ojai start before dawn.
